Biography of Vickie Guerrero

Vickie Guerrero, born Vickie Lynn Lara on April 9, 1968, in Albuquerque, New Mexico, is a name that has become synonymous with professional wrestling. Her journey in the wrestling world began through her marriage to the late Eddie Guerrero, a WWE Hall of Famer and one of the most beloved figures in wrestling history. While Vickie initially played a supportive role for Eddie, her career took a dramatic turn when she stepped into the spotlight as a character in WWE programming.

Vickie's transition from a behind-the-scenes figure to a central authority figure in WWE was both unexpected and groundbreaking. Her portrayal of a cunning, manipulative, and often villainous character earned her widespread recognition. Known for her catchphrase, "Excuse me!" and her signature screech, Vickie became a household name among wrestling fans. Her ability to evoke strong reactions from the audience made her one of the most memorable characters in WWE history.

Vickie Guerrero's WWE Career

Vickie Guerrero's WWE career began in earnest in 2005, shortly after Eddie's passing. Initially, she appeared as a sympathetic figure, paying tribute to her late husband. However, WWE soon recognized her potential as a villainous character, and Vickie embraced the role with gusto. Her portrayal of a manipulative and self-serving authority figure quickly made her one of the most polarizing characters in WWE history.

Her Role as General Manager

One of Vickie's most notable roles was as the General Manager of WWE's SmackDown brand. In this position, she wielded significant power, often using it to further her own agenda. Her decisions frequently sparked controversy, as she manipulated storylines to favor certain wrestlers while undermining others. This role solidified her status as a central figure in WWE programming and made her a focal point of fan reactions.

Iconic Feuds and Alliances

Vickie's career was marked by several high-profile feuds and alliances. She famously clashed with wrestlers like Edge, Rey Mysterio, and CM Punk, often using her authority to orchestrate their downfalls. At the same time, she formed alliances with wrestlers like Chavo Guerrero, further cementing her reputation as a master manipulator. These storylines showcased her ability to captivate audiences and keep them invested in WWE programming.

Iconic Moments in WWE

Vickie Guerrero's career is filled with unforgettable moments that have become part of wrestling lore. From her dramatic entrances to her explosive confrontations, she consistently delivered performances that left a lasting impression on fans. Below are some of her most iconic moments in WWE:

  • "Excuse Me!" Catchphrase: Vickie's signature line became a rallying cry for fans, often met with a mix of cheers and boos. Her ability to deliver the line with conviction made it one of the most memorable aspects of her character.
  • Feud with Edge: Vickie's romantic storyline with Edge was one of the most talked-about in WWE history. Their on-screen relationship was filled with twists and turns, keeping fans on the edge of their seats.
  • Rey Mysterio Confrontation: Vickie's feud with Rey Mysterio, Eddie's cousin, was a defining moment in her career. The emotional stakes of the storyline resonated with fans and added depth to her character.

Life After WWE

After her departure from WWE in 2014, Vickie Guerrero continued to remain active in the wrestling community. She has made appearances at wrestling conventions, fan events, and interviews, where she shares her experiences and insights with fans. Her post-WWE endeavors highlight her enduring passion for wrestling and her commitment to staying connected to the industry.
